Back to EpisodesDingo Attack on Fraser Island: Balancing Safety and Wild Appeal
Description
Canadian backpacker Piper James tragic death by dingo attack on Kgari Island marks the third fatal incident in Australia. Post-COVID, dingo behavior has changed, leading to increased human-dingo interactions. Authorities culled eight dingoes after Jamess death, sparking controversy. Traditional owners and experts criticize the culling method, while the state government refuses to impose tourist caps, aiming to balance safety and the islands wild appeal.
